## Retrying Failed Exports — Lumenfeed Pipeline

1. Check export status in the Driftboard queue. Failed jobs show state FAILED, not STALLED.
2. Retry once via the requeue action. Do not retry STALLED jobs; they auto-recover.
3. If the second attempt fails, capture the job summary and escalate to the on-call for the Harborline team.
4. Never edit payloads manually.

Full escalation steps and known failure codes are documented on the internal wiki page here:

wiki page, kahog-hahig: https://vault.zemvargrid.internal/display/deploy/repo/settings/merge_requests/job/settings/6f3b933774dbc5320a4daa18

## Deployment

PartitionWorks rotates the events table monthly. New partitions are created three days before month end by the rollover job; old partitions detach after the retention window and are archived to cold storage. If a deploy lands mid-rollover, wait for the job to finish before running migrations. The rollover job reads its settings at startup, so redeploy after any change. Current configuration values are as follows.

service settings:
ralael:
  pin: 7453
  tenant: zorath
  seal: seal_087806e4
  metrics_host: metrics.ralael.paliqworks.example
  standby_team: fraath
  escalation: praok-istiel
  nonce: 10e083

MEMO — Recall Logistics, Varnell Supply Co.

To the driver's coordinator: the pallet of recalled Voltabridge chargers staged at the Kestrel Row depot must move to the quarantine cage at our Harlow Bend facility no later than Thursday. Each carton has been resealed with orange recall tape; none may be opened in transit. Please confirm the assigned driver has reviewed the hazardous-returns checklist, as these units have reported overheating. The courier hand-over instruction for this load is as follows.

drop instructions, hahip-badug: the quenox ralath courier leaves the kaseth fraiel rusiel tameth belys istdor ralion giliel ledger at gate 7830 under passcode 165413